DSCAM (Down Syndrome Cell Adhesion Molecule) is an integral membrane protein that plays a critical role in neural development. It is part of the immunoglobulin superfamily and is largely involved in the formation of neural circuits, cellular differentiation, and the maintenance of synaptic connections. The regulation of DSCAM expression is a complex process that involves intricate networks of intracellular and extracellular signaling. For example, signaling pathways such as the MAPK (Mitogen-Activated Protein Kinase) and PI3K (Phosphoinositide 3-Kinase) pathways can modulate various cell adhesion molecules, potentially affecting DSCAM as well.
Specifically, the expression and activity of DSCAM can be influenced by a myriad of factors including transcriptional, post-transcriptional, and epigenetic controls. Transcriptional regulation might involve specific transcription factors binding to the promoter regions of the DSCAM gene, thereby influencing its expression. Post-transcriptional regulation could come into play through mechanisms like mRNA splicing, stability, and translation, all of which could potentially affect DSCAM protein levels. On the epigenetic front, DNA methylation and histone modifications could either suppress or facilitate the expression of DSCAM. Factors such as CpG island methylation near the gene's promoter or acetylation and methylation of histone proteins associated with the DSCAM gene could play roles in its expression. Furthermore, cellular conditions like oxidative stress and nutrient availability might also indirectly affect DSCAM expression through broader cellular signaling networks. Overall, the modulation of DSCAM expression is a multifaceted process, influenced by a broad array of cellular mechanisms rather than by a specific class of chemical activators.
